Essex Financial Services Inc. lessened its holdings in shares of Easterly Government Properties, Inc. (NYSE:DEA – Free Report) by 16.4%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The firm owned 54,844 shares of the real estate investment trust’s stock after selling 10,780 shares during the period. Essex Financial Services Inc. owned 0.05% of Easterly Government Properties worth $623,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

Easterly Government Properties Price Performance
Easterly Government Properties stock opened at $10.63 on Thursday. The stock has a market capitalization of $1.12 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 59.06 and a beta of 0.70. Easterly Government Properties, Inc. has a 52-week low of $10.56 and a 52-week high of $14.52.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.07, a quick ratio of 4.01 and a current ratio of 4.01. The stock’s 50 day moving average price is $11.34 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$12.63.

Insider Activity at Easterly Government Properties
In related news, CEO Darrell W. Crate purchased 10,000 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ction on Monday, December 23rd. The stock was purchased at an average cost of $10.91 per share, with a total value of $109,100.00. Following the completion of the purchase, the chief executive officer now owns 171,479 shares in the company, valued at approximately $1,870,835.89. This trade represents a 6.19 % increase in their position. The acquisition was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which can be accessed through this link. 8.10% of the stock is owned by corporate insiders.
Easterly Government Properties Company Profile
Easterly Government Properties, Inc (NYSE: DEA) is based in Washington, DC, and focuses primarily on the acquisition, development and management of Class A commercial properties that are leased to the U.S. Government.
